http://www.addgene.org/10837

Species: Bos taurus
Genetic Insert: p110 KD
Vector Backbone Description: Backbone Marker:BD Biosciences; Backbone Size:6620; Vector Backbone:pLNCX; Vector Types:Mammalian Expression, Retroviral; Bacterial Resistance:Ampicillin
Defining Citation: PMID:10860837
Comments: A pair of overlapping oligomers were synthesized based on the c-src myristoylation signal peptide sequence. A Kozak sequence was engineered at the 5 of the c-src myristoylation signal sequence (MetGly-Ser-Ser-Lys-Ser-Lys-Pro-Lys-Asp-Pro-Ser-Gln-Arg-Arg-ArgArg-Ile-Arg-Thr). The fragment was ligated to the 5 end of bovine p110 sequence and cloned into a retroviral expression vector (pLNCX) by a three piece ligation reaction. A 6 histidine tag was incorporated on the 3 end of p110 by PCR. The kinase dead mutant has an additional BamHI site at D915S.

  4. Searching

    Here is the search term that is being executed, you can type in anything you want to search for. Some tips to help searching:

    1. Use quotes around phrases you want to match exactly
    2. You can manually AND and OR terms to change how we search between words
    3. You can add "-" to terms to make sure no results return with that term in them (ex. Cerebellum -CA1)
    4. You can add "+" to terms to require they be in the data
    5. Using autocomplete specifies which branch of our semantics you with to search and can help refine your search
